在Debian系统中,检测字符串错误通常涉及到文本处理和正则表达式的使用
- 使用grep命令:
grep是一个强大的文本搜索工具,它可以使用正则表达式来匹配和查找字符串。例如,要在一个名为file.txt的文件中查找包含"error"的行,可以使用以下命令:
grep "error" file.txt
- 使用sed命令:
sed是一个流编辑器,可以用于对文本进行基于正则表达式的查找、替换和删除操作。例如,要在一个名为file.txt的文件中将所有的"error"替换为"ERROR",可以使用以下命令:
sed 's/error/ERROR/g' file.txt
- 使用awk命令:
awk是一个文本处理工具,可以对文本文件进行基于正则表达式的查找、替换和删除操作。例如,要在一个名为file.txt的文件中查找包含"error"的行并将其打印出来,可以使用以下命令:
awk '/error/' file.txt
- 使用perl命令:
perl是一个功能强大的编程语言,可以用于文本处理和正则表达式操作。例如,要在一个名为file.txt的文件中查找包含"error"的行并将其打印出来,可以使用以下命令:
perl -ne 'print if /error/' file.txt
这些命令只是Debian中检测字符串错误的一些基本方法。根据实际需求,可以组合使用这些命令以及其他文本处理工具来实现更复杂的字符串检测和处理任务。